Who is Matt Ensor?
Matt Ensor is a New Zealand AI leader, speaker, consultant and governance advisor. He spent more than 28 years at engineering consultancy Beca, including as Business Director for Transport Advisory and Project Lead for Conversational AI, where he led the development of Tala — an AI agent that converses in Samoan to enable more inclusive community consultation. In 2020 he founded FranklyAI, a conversational AI platform used by organisations across Aotearoa, and he now leads Kia Ora AI, accelerating practical generative AI adoption in NZ organisations. He chairs the AI Forum NZ Generative AI Working Group, is an Adjunct Associate Professor at the University of Auckland, and is an INSEAD alumnus.
